Choosing the Right Swimsuit to Prevent Slips

Okay, guys, now for the good stuff! Let’s talk about choosing the right swimsuit to keep those nipple slips at bay. It all starts with picking a swimsuit that not only looks great but also fits well and offers the support you need. Think of your swimsuit as an investment in your confidence – because that’s exactly what it is! First off, consider the style. If you're worried about slips, opt for swimsuits with more coverage and support. Halter tops, tankinis, and one-piece swimsuits are generally more secure than tiny bikinis. Look for features like underwire, molded cups, and adjustable straps, which can provide extra lift and support. Underwire, just like in your favorite bra, can make a huge difference in keeping everything in place. Molded cups add shape and prevent the fabric from clinging too closely, while adjustable straps allow you to customize the fit to your body.

The fabric of your swimsuit is another crucial factor. Thicker, more structured fabrics will offer better support than thin, flimsy ones. Look for materials that have good elasticity and won't stretch out too much when wet. Lined swimsuits are also a great choice, as the extra layer of fabric provides additional coverage and support. Fit is absolutely key when it comes to preventing slips. A swimsuit that's too big will shift around, while one that's too small can be uncomfortable and revealing. Make sure the straps are snug but not digging into your shoulders, and the band should fit snugly around your ribcage. When trying on swimsuits, move around, raise your arms, and even do a little dance to see how well it stays in place. Don't be shy about trying on different sizes and styles until you find the perfect fit. It’s worth spending the time to find a swimsuit that makes you feel secure and confident. Practical Tips and Tricks to Avoid Nipple Slips

Alright, let's get down to some practical tips and tricks for dodging those dreaded swimsuit nipple slips! We’ve talked about why they happen and how to choose the right swimsuit, but now it’s time for some extra measures to ensure you’re fully covered and confident. These little hacks can make a big difference, so listen up! One of the simplest and most effective tricks is to use nipple covers or adhesive bras. These little lifesavers can provide extra coverage and prevent any unwanted exposure. Nipple covers come in various shapes and materials, from silicone to fabric, and they stick directly to your skin. Adhesive bras, on the other hand, offer more support and can even enhance your shape. They're perfect for swimsuits that don't have built-in padding or support. You can find these at most lingerie stores or online, and they're relatively inexpensive.

Another great tip is to adjust your swimsuit straps properly. Make sure they're snug enough to provide support but not so tight that they dig into your skin. Adjustable straps are your best friend here, so take the time to find the perfect fit. If your swimsuit has a back closure, ensure it’s fastened securely. A loose back can cause the entire swimsuit to shift, increasing the risk of a slip. For extra security, consider sewing in extra padding or cups to your swimsuit. This is a particularly good option if you have a favorite swimsuit that you love but doesn’t offer enough support. You can find bra cups and padding at most fabric stores, and it’s a relatively easy DIY project. If sewing isn’t your thing, many tailors offer this service. You can also use swimsuit glue or fashion tape to keep your swimsuit in place. This double-sided tape is designed to stick to both your skin and fabric, preventing slipping and sliding. It’s a favorite among celebrities and stylists for keeping outfits perfectly in place, and it works wonders for swimsuits too. Just be sure to apply it to clean, dry skin for the best results.
